Beatrice Municipal Airport
Aerodrome
Photo: Beatrice Murch, CC BY 2.0.
Beatrice Municipal Airport is 3 mi north of Beatrice, in Gage County, Nebraska. Frontier DC-3s stopped there from 1959 to 1963.

Beatrice
Photo: Beatrice Murch, CC BY 2.0.
Beatrice is a city in Eastern Nebraska. A small city of about 12,000, it serves as the seat of Gage County.
